Snowboarders successful at Midwest meets
Six Alexandria area competitors are ranked among the top-50 in the nationBy: Lori Mork, Alexandria Echo Press
Two Alexandria area snowboarders earned top honors at the United States of America Snowboard Association (USASA) slopestyle competition at Hyland Hills in Bloomington Sunday, and two claimed championship honors in the double event at the Wild Mountain competition February 2-3.
Ella Sorenson was first in all three of her outings, finishing tops in the Grommet Girls Division (ages 8-9).
George Cavers was first at the Hyland Hills event in the 7-younger division for boys, with Cole Sorenson claiming first in the Menehune Boys division (ages 10-11) on day one at Wild Mountain.
After the three competitions, Foundation 725 has six athletes ranked in the top 50 for the USASA national rankings.
E. Sorenson is ranked No. 3, Cole Cavers is No. 7, S. Hegg is No. 9, L. Hegg No. 13, G. Cavers No. 15 and Connor Cavers is No. 49.
National rankings are compiled using the competitor’s top three places in regional competitions.
The top-ranked competitor for each age bracket in the region and the top 50 national competitors in each discipline receive an invitation to compete at the national championships at Copper Mountain, Colorado March 30 through April 9.
Competitors have one more opportunity to improve their national raking at the final slopestyle event March 3 at Spirit Mountain in Duluth.
Foundation 725 is a snowboarding team that trains at Andes Tower Hills near Alexandria.
